    6 Core MI RTD Extension Cable Temperature Detecting

    Metal Sheathed Mineral Insulated RTD Cable for Temperature Detecting, also called RTD MIC, compose of copper or Nickel signal wire conductors and stainless steel or Inconel outer metal sheath. The mineral normally known as compact magnesium oxide are filled between the space of nearby conductor lead wires. There are several choices for the core numbers such as 2 ,3 , 4 or 6 showing the number of wire internal conductors.

    Quality Inspection

    When product manufacture is finished, every coil of cable should undergo a series of quality assurance tests.

    1 Sheath integrity (water immersion test)
    2 Dimensional tolerances
    3 Surface finish
    4 EMF calibration
    5 Insulation resistance
    6 Sheath ductility
    7 Conductor ductility

    Testing report is available upon request. Additional specialty tests can be arranged as per customer’s requirement.
